Micro Pink Squid

$7.99

This trolling lure is equipped with a small pink squid, pink jewels & beads, a pink wedding ring, shiny pink tinsel, a small silver reflective Colorado Blade with pink backing, and smaller (size 6) Trokar hooks.

Pro Tip: Squid trolling rigs are the go-to rigs for Kokanee Salmon but catch Trout as well. We typically troll them on the downrigger 12”-18” behind a dodger and 25-30 feet behind the downrigger ball. They are also effective when used behind a dodger on a lead core set up, 115-160 feet behind the boat. The micro squids have been known to save the day when the fish are being extra finiky.
